Research interest

My research interests involve the use of genomic and transcriptomic tools to unveil the molecular mechanisms underlying sex determination and regulation of gonad development in fish to understand the huge plasticity and diversity displayed by this group of animals. Likewise, I aim to apply the genome-wide signals generated by these cutting-edge technologies for ecological and evolutionary studies at different functional levels: ecosystem, communities and individuals. My PhD addressed the identification and isolation of sex-specific DNA markers in marine fish of interest in aquaculture, in order to unveil the genetics behind commercially desirable traits. I then spent a two-year postdoctoral period in Singapore where I studied the genetic regulation of the scale pattern in cyprinids, and more recently, I moved to Saudi Arabia for three years to study the genetic mechanism underlying sex change in clownfish through transcriptomics. During this period I also explored the genomic architecture of incipient speciation in two Labroid color morphs using restriction-site-associated DNA sequencing (RAD-seq). I have also pursued an MsC degree in Bioinformatics and Computational Biology in order to address the new challenges arising with the advent of the novel high throughput technologies.
